Output 8575da4618bd0b02157289f74370c0084b27133964db2a841b6c1d9027548af6:139

value
190495
script pubkey
OP_0 OP_PUSHBYTES_20 ac01c10790383ac3c233a3cdddde2e6b396b9f2e
address
bc1q4squzpus8qav8s3n50xamh3wdvukh8ewvn4hpd
transaction
8575da4618bd0b02157289f74370c0084b27133964db2a841b6c1d9027548af6
confirmations
70060
spent
true